Lubrizol Opens Beauty Research Institute in Shanghai, China

  • Institute expands Lubrizol’s global capabilities to enable local innovation and enhance speed to market for differentiated beauty ingredient solutions
  • Testament to Lubrizol’s commitment to local-for-local innovation and growth

SHANGHAI--(BUSINESS WIRE)--Lubrizol, a global specialty chemistry leader, announced today the opening of its Beauty Research Institute in Shanghai, China. The site will serve as a strategic hub to further grow in vivo beauty testing capabilities, applying decision science to enable next-generation beauty ingredients, empower innovation collaboration and enhance speed to market for Lubrizol beauty and personal care customers in the region and beyond.

The Lubrizol Beauty Research Institute expands the company’s R&D and lab network in Asia Pacific and houses leading clinical testing equipment and collaborative workspaces based on best practices of Lubrizol’s clinical testing in Barcelona, Spain. It is designed to offer state-of-the-art claim substantiation, sensory evaluation and consumer insight generation, as well as training and education programs. The center enhances Lubrizol’s technical services capabilities to provide customized and comprehensive support to its customers, as well as to move from insight to innovation faster and more efficiently via artificial intelligence and computer vision.​

About The Lubrizol Corporation

The Lubrizol Corporation, a Berkshire Hathaway company, is a science-based company whose specialty chemistry delivers sustainable solutions to advance mobility, improve well-being and enhance modern life. Every day, the innovators of Lubrizol strive to create extraordinary value for customers at the intersection of science, market needs and business success, driving discovery and creating breakthrough solutions that enhance life and make the world work better. Founded in 1928, Lubrizol has global reach and local presence, with more than 100 manufacturing facilities, sales and technical offices and 8,000 employees around the world.
